Duties & Responsibilities:
  • Develop and maintain the ONEeRA system by implementing technical specifications, writing new code, and improving existing functionality.
  • Collaborate with analysts and stakeholders to design, build, and iterate on new products and features.
  • Enhance user experience by identifying and implementing improvements to the overall product.
  • Assist in developing new applications and functions, ensuring all code is accessible, maintainable, and scalable.
  • Write clean, efficient PHP, JavaScript, CSS, and HTML, following best practices and standards.
  • Build and support containerised local, development, and test environments, along with CI/CD workflows and release packaging. Coordinate with campus IT on server management and maintenance, and work together to ensure robust logging, monitoring, and the overall performance and availability of ERA services.
Qualifications:

Required Qualifications:

Only candidates who do not require current or future sponsorship for employment will be considered.

  • Proven experience building PHP/Symfony web applications.
  • Experience working with Docker and Docker Compose in day-to-day development.
  • Strong understanding of user-friendly design principles and performance optimisation for software components.
  • Excellent communication skills with the ability to articulate technical concepts to both technical and non-technical stakeholders.
  • Practical experience containerising applications (Dockerfiles, multi-stage builds, image hardening) and orchestrating services with Docker Compose.
  • Reasonable Linux command-line proficiency and comfort working with logs, environment variables, and service configuration.
  • Understanding of dependency management and reproducible builds (Composer, Yarn).
  • A self-motivated attitude, with a passion for continuous learning and sharing knowledge with the team.
  • Demonstrated experience working in or a commitment to fostering an inclusive environment for diverse faculty, staff, and students.
  • Bachelor's degree in a relevant field or equivalent professional experience.
  • Demonstrated ability to work in and foster an environment of respect, professionalism and civility with a population of faculty, staff, and students from all backgrounds and experiences, or a commitment to do so as a staff member at VCU.
Preferred Qualifications:
  • Experience with automated testing and unit testing frameworks.
  • Experience using CI/CD (e.g., Git Hub Actions, Git Lab CI, Bitbucket Pipelines, or similar) to build, test, and package code.
  • Experience maintaining CI pipelines that run linters, static analysis (e.g., PHPStan), security/vuln scans, and test suites.
  • Basic database operations for dev/test (Maria

    DB/MySQL), and experience with caches/queues (Redis, Beanstalkd) in containers.
  • Familiarity with research administration processes or experience in a university research environment.
